5.11. FM REC
FM Recording Check
(SV-SD370V only)
[ Content ]
Performs "FM radio reception”, repeats the "SD-card format-
ting, full recording (recording until card's capacity is completely
used), and playback" procedure, and checks for FM recording
and playback errors.
[ Operating procedure ]
1. Entering The Service Mode
Caution:
The SD-card will be formatted at the this mode.
Therefore, be sure to remove the service mode
SD-card from the audio player.
2. Select [ FM REC ] on the service mode menu and then
press the [PLAY/STOP] button, then displayed the recep-
tion frequency selection screen.
3. Select the reception frequency.
4. Insert the recording check SD-card into the audio player.
5. Press the [PLAY/STOP] button to begin FM recording.
6. The "repeated SD-card formatting, full recording 
(recording until card's capacity is completely used), 
and playback" procedure begins and the repeat count 
displays on screen.
• Content of display
1st line: Test name and repeat count
R.....Recording / P.....Playback
2nd line: Elapsed recording time
7. The above procedure is repeated until a recording error
occurs. Therefore, if no recording error has occurred after
approximately 2 repeats.
8. Open the battery cover to complete the procedure.
When the error occurs:
If a recording or a playback error occurs, operation is
stopped, and an error code displays on screen.
• Content of display
1st line: Test name and error code
2nd line: Track number and elapsed time
For error code details, refer to section 5.15 (Error Code Table).
Open the battery cover to complete the procedure.

5.12. MODEL
Model and Region Setting
[ Content ]
Model and region information are rewitten, and it makes it to
the default corresponding to them.
NOTE:
1. When replacement the IC or electric part, should be per-
formed this mode.
Initialization and writing data are done by performed this
mode.
2. This mode is not used by a usual confirming the opera-
tion, and uses it when abnormality is found in the model
and region display by [MODEL INFO] and wrong opera-
tion on service mode.
[ Operating procedure ]
1. Select [ MODEL ] on the service mode menu and then
press the [PLAY/STOP] button, then displayed the model
and region setting screen.
2. Select the region using [ + ] or [ - ] button, and then press
the [PLAY/STOP] button.
3. After completing the setting, automatically power off.
NOTE:
After this mode is performed, confirm that the region is 
correctly setting by [ MODEL INFO ]. 
5.13. VERSION
Internal Version Display
[ Content ]
Displays the internal version information.
[ Operating procedure ]
1. Select [ VIRSION ] on the service mode menu and then
press the [PLAY/STOP] button, then displayed the inter-
nal version display screen.
[For GK]
[For GH,GT]
• Content of display
x.yy: Public opening version
zz   : Internal version
2. Press any button or leaving for 10 seconds to complete
the procedure.
5.14. WAKEUP COUNT
Use History Display
[ Content ]
Displays the use history memorized in FLASH.
(Normally power off history)
[ Operating procedure ]
1. Select [ WAKEUP COUNT ] on the service mode menu
and then press the [PLAY/STOP] button, then displayed
the internal version display screen.
2. Open the battery cover to complete the procedure.
